Technical Details
- Data Type: Integer
- Units: Frame number
- Column Name:
pelvis_initiation_frame - Detection Method: Last local minimum before peak pelvis angular velocity
- Alternative Name: Launch event
Description
The pelvis velocity initiation event marks the beginning of the power generation phase when the pelvis starts rotating. This is often called the “launch” event and is critical for understanding the kinetic chain sequence.Use Cases
- Power generation analysis
- Kinetic chain evaluation
- Swing timing assessment
- Launch position measurements
